JDownloader is an open-source and independent download manager that is written in Java. So it might get slower than the others mentioned here. However, that doesn’t set JDownloader back because it is free and optimized for those that use hosting and file-sharing sites such as Rapidshare and Megaupload. It’s ideal for anyone who wants to paste encrypted links from third-party sites, even if they are not subscribers.
